And any 128bit value, when encoded with base64, yields such a sequence. Ive tried putting it in textwrangler and trying random text. Now, there has been some discussion if cid fonts are a good thing or bad thing. I have yet to fine one other than to just rebuild the file. Kershenbaum a, sayigh ls, janik vm 20 the encoding of individual identity in dolphin signature whistles. Identityh i have written with times new roman in the word document, but why are both timesnewroman and timesnewromanpsmt embedded in the pdf. Pdf character encoding problem resolved ask metafilter. I am having issue in the adobe acrobat while extracting text. Nrzlis used for short distances between terminal and modem or terminal and computer. Utf8 is not a supported encoding for the characterset. Hello, i am trying to figure out how to read and write pdfs, but i cannot find any info on how they are encoded.
Identity h i have written with times new roman in the word document, but why are both timesnewroman and timesnewromanpsmt embedded in the pdf. Unable to generate pdf report unsing identityh encoding. How to extract text from pdf file with identityh fonts. I have put an affected pdf on my web server so one can reproduce the problem. Encoding, decoding and understanding the literacy bug. Is there any property through which we can set font encoding thanks in advance. When you copy and paste text out of it, you just get garbage. Even if you just type a bullet character option8 on the mac and export a pdf usign file export, it gets converted into a cid identity h font. However, even reading the header you can never be sure what encoding a file is really using for example, a file with the first three bytes 0xef,0xbb,0xbf is probably a utf8 encoded file. Using content negotiation, the server selects one of the proposals, uses it and informs the client of its choice with the contentencoding response header. Identity h fonts generally mean cid encoded horizontal the h font. If the font contains all unicode glyphs, pdfidentityencoding will support all unicode characters. This paper presents the results of a series of experiments using the release from proactive inhibition technique for identifying the salient encoding attributes of words. Adobe indesign, adobe illustrator, corel draw, macromedia freehand, etc.
Each segment of a multinode connection can use different transferencoding values. Pdf the encoding of individual identity in dolphin. The result is a mixup of html and pdf which is not a valid pdf file. Since i need to avoid identityh encoding, it seems like i should use truetype fonts if i end up using prince to generate the pdfs. I suspect there is also an embedded cmap in your pdf that explains why there could be 3 bytes per character. What can be done about identityh fonts inside an acrobat.
However, even reading the header you can never be sure what encoding a file is really using. How you can tell if a pdf has standard encoding or not, is to copy and paste the text from the pdf to word if word can display the correct character then it is encoded, if not, it is nonstandard encoding. The transfer encoding header specifies the form of encoding used to safely transfer the payload body to the user. Text extracting from pdf with font encoding identityh. Later in the year, as students build a cache of letters and sounds, shell be able to broaden their skills. Identity h, while the tahoma and times new roman are truetypewindows. In retrospect, its obvious i needed to specify an encoding.
The technique uses the brownpeterson paradigm, but, after three trials on words of one class, a fourth trial is given with words of another class. I created a simple pdf by using on of those printer programs. If you will be exchanging messages and message attachments with a nonmimecompliant system, then you can set up a gateway that performs special encoding and decoding.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Encoding, decoding and understanding print language as the cognitive scientist steven pinker eloquently remarked, children are wired for sound, but print is an optional accessary that must be painstakingly bolted on. Pdfviewer not showing documents with identityh encoding in. This model has been criti cized for its linearity sendermessagereceiver for its concentration on the level. I am getting pdf files in a byte array form from the ms reporting services pdf rendering. Unable to generate pdf report unsing identity h encoding description when generating pdf reports with encodings other than werstern cp1252, eg cp1251 for cyrillic, reports in ob fail, as then use a default font that does not contain cyrillic characters, and use a default encoding not suited for those characters.
What you usually see them listed as cid identityh they usually come from truetype fonts. In most cases, the default mime multipurpose internet mail extensions configuration will be sufficient for your needs. If any font that having the encoding identityh the text could not extract. My problem is how to read identity h texts from pdf file using vb. It does read ansi encoding texts but it does not read identity h encoding texts. The following table describes the ways to change the document encoding. It kept all the smart quotes in the html, although it did convert the original file so that each byte now has an associated 00 byte. Jul 06, 2015 as im not familiar with the deeper details of the pdf spec and how it handles fonts, i can only report this issue. My requirement is that i need to print a dynamic report containing utf8 characters to pdf. Files generally indicate their encoding with a file header. This must be a proof of a proper tounicode map in the pdf. But even then, getting text from pdf can be problematic. Mostly the fonts are in truetype cid type and identity h encoding.
Plus, i tried importing an html file with smart quotes. If you want to compress data over the whole connection, use the endtoend contentencoding header instead when present on a response to a head request that has no body, it indicates the value. After the xml reader has read the xml declaration, it will change its encoder to the one specified, thus allowing it to correctly interpret the rest of the data in the file. Identityh encoding adobe support community 10400841.
I have no problem on copying japanese texts from acrobat and pasting them in notepad. Ansi, to show few special characters in generated pdf. You can see it if you open the file in acrobat, choose file properties, and click on the fonts tab. Identityh, while the tahoma and times new roman are truetypewindows. Using content negotiation, the server selects one of the proposals, uses it and informs the client of its choice with the content encoding response header. You can verify that yourself by saving the file and opening it in a text editor.
While copy the all text in pdf and paste in the notepad it shows like. In this pdf all fonts are embedded subsets of type truetype cid and have identity h encoding. Text from pdfs with identity h encoded fonts sometimes. Is as the driver can not determine the characterset defined in the array connection. Im able to view utf8 characters in jasper reportviewer.
Get an object that can be used as a representation of the receiver encoding within doc. Text from pdfs with identityh encoded fonts sometimes. Configuring character encoding for input documents in data. I just ran into this problem minutes ago, it is quiet an easy fix. Hi all have a problem with text extracting from pdf where fonts with encoding identityh. The preferred way is to omit the encoding declaration from the document and to specify the encoding using one of the following means.
Jun 19, 2009 adobe acrobat pro cannot export this to. For example, a file with the first three bytes 0xef,0xbb,0xbf is probably a utf8 encoded file. Editable members the language associated with the member is used to determine if the member is to be encoded. There are also a couple of tools to extract text from pdf file. The default input encoding in data transformation is windows1252 latin.
Control description project properties encoding input defines the input encoding for the documents processed by the main parser, mapper, or serializer. Unable to generate pdf report unsing identityh encoding description when generating pdf reports with encodings other than werstern cp1252, eg cp1251 for cyrillic, reports in ob fail, as then use a default font that does not contain cyrillic characters. In this pdf all fonts are embedded subsets of type truetype cid and have identityh encoding. The identity h encoding, or what is otherwise known as either cidencoding or doublebyte font encoding, appears in adobe acrobat when a pdf file is created from some vector based programs ie. Nrzl nonreturntozerolevel the voltage is constant during the bit interval. Hi all have a problem with text extracting from pdf where fonts with encoding identity h. The power of the class encoding is inferred from the extent of gain release. So i want to extract the information about pdf encoding to text or listbox. It means that the pdf directly uses codes from the font.
Pdf character encoding problem september 21, 2010 8. Yes, adding the correct encoding cp1252 caused it to convert as expected. With this policy seeks to avoid any potential future misunderstandings that may occur when projects developed by employees, licensors, or contractors of, by and for the sole use of, might seem to others to be similar or identical in nature to their own creative work andor submissions. In addition to this, timesnewroman psmttrue typeansi and timesnewroman psmttrue type identity h are from the same text in the word document. As im not familiar with the deeper details of the pdf spec and how it handles fonts, i can only report this issue. It says untitled at the top, then hello, then at the bottom page 1. Suppose the font encoding is custom, ansi or type 1. Thats it, just that one page in the whole document. Control description project properties encoding input defines the input encoding for the documents processed by.
Data encoding 9 uses two different voltage levels one positive and one negative as the signal elements for the two binary digits. Lets imagine theyre ready to blend words together and use them. When the editable member is saved in edit, or using the migrate, lockparsestore or save sclm services if the members associated language has encodey specified on the flmlangl macro, then the member is encoded. Public function readpdffilebyval strsource as string as string. Identityh fonts generally mean cid encoded horizontal the h font. It seems that joomla ignores setting the contenttype header field through the header function. Sam, the response from your url contains contenttype. Exporting from indesign or using acrobat pdfmaker for word should get this right, unless nonunicode fonts are used. How to display arabic language fonts in pdf reports using jasperireport designer. Transfer encoding is a hopbyhop header, that is applied to a message between two nodes.
However, it might be an iso88591 file which happens to start with. The identity h encoding, or what is otherwise known as either cid encoding or doublebyte font encoding, appears in adobe acrobat when a pdf file is created from some vector based programs ie. You could try refrying it using highqualityprint or one of the pdf x distiller profiles. What you usually see them listed as cid identity h they usually come from truetype fonts. The pdfs will be printed, and i was told that i should avoid identityh encoding because it can cause problems when printing. The xml declaration can contain the encoding used to encode the rest of the file.
Utf8 is not a supported encoding for the characterset connection option. In addition to this, timesnewroman psmttrue typeansi and timesnewroman psmttrue typeidentityh are from the same text in the word document. How to display arabic language fonts in pdf reports using. To extract text when this encoding is used, the pdf also needs a tounicode cmap. Pdfviewer not showing documents with identityh encoding. Thank you for your help, but i have one another problem. Hi team, as i tried using unicode with properties as utf8, font name dejavu sans, pdfembeddedtrue, pdf encodingcp1256arabic, installing dejavu sans. Pdfidentityencoding is a twobyte encoding which can be used with truetype fonts to represent all characters present in a font. You can choose how to specify the encoding for parsing an xml document that is in an alphanumeric data item. Some characteristics of word encoding springerlink.
When the editable member is saved in edit, or using the migrate, lockparsestore or save sclm services if the member s associated language has encodey specified on the flmlangl macro, then the member is encoded. Encoding get an object that can be used as a representation of the receiver encoding within doc. Sep 21, 2010 pdf character encoding problem september 21, 2010 8. This is the right answer, even though i wanted to hear. I am reading text from pdf file programmatically using itextsharp class. You could try refrying it using highqualityprint or one of the pdfx distiller profiles. Nov 19, 2006 hello, i am trying to figure out how to read and write pdfs, but i cannot find any info on how they are encoded.
1577 1609 1540 380 293 1065 1527 1292 1103 1386 930 816 1458 778 1677 742 1434 22 1496 919 1560 1181 850 1071 1609 416 696 696 432 534 1080 827 778 722 1313 213 1095 1346 1483 374